Gluten Free Maple Almond Sea Salt Granola

Rather than buying an expensive pre-made, gluten-free granola, this version is easy to make and extra delicious! It's salty, sweet, crunchy + rich. It's divine sprinkled on smoothies, served on top of yogurt or eaten straight from the jar.

Ingredients

  • 3 cups old fashioned, rolled oats
  • 1/3 cup seeds (sunflower, pumpkin, flax, chia)
  • 1/3 cup shredded, unsweetened coconut
  • 1/2 cup quinoa flakes optional
  • 3/4 cup puffed amaranth optional
  • 1/2 cup chopped nuts (almonds, cashews, walnuts, pecans)
  • 2 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 cup melted coconut oil
  • 1/2 cup maple syrup
  • 1/3 cup almond butter

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 350f or 175c.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• Combine all of the dry ingredients in a large mixing bowl and mix. 
  • In another bowl, mix together the coconut oil, maple syrup + almond butter.
  • Pour the wet ingredients onto the dry and stir until thoroughly mixed. 
  • Spread the mixture in a flat layer on the 2 baking sheets.
  • Bake for 30 minutes, stirring the mixture once halfway through baking. 

Notes

Feel free to use any mix of seeds and nuts that you enjoy! You can also omit them if they aren't your jam.
